Next Meeting
Friday Mar. 10th
Development Projects
with Aboriginal Women
in Alice Springs
With Kate Bean


Kate will talk about her time working with Aboriginal women in health projects--empowering the women to take charge of their own problems, and have a self sustainable program, not one imposed from above.

This sort of work is very much along the line of Oxfam's development work in other countries. It's a very real attempt to overcome the welfare mentality and develop sustainability.

Although this is the long weekend, do try and come along as we begin to tackle and try to understand the needs of our indigenous people and the poor quality "aid" that has been dealt out to them in the past.

An excellent time for a Q and A session with Kate.
